By now, you're probably realized your first grader keeps coming home talking about sight words. So what are they and why are they important?
As beginning readers, it's crucial that students immediately recognize common words that will appear throughout their reading texts. Phonics (or sounding out words) is essential, but students should not spend their time sounding out the common words like "the" and "with" but instead should immediately recognize these words.
